Why Timely Care Makes a Difference

Dizziness and vertigo often relate to changes in the inner ear, which plays a key role in balance. When signals between the inner ear, eyes, and body are not coordinated properly, symptoms can occur. Targeted physiotherapy helps retrain these systems to work together more effectively.

Common causes include:

  • Benign positional vertigo
  • Inner ear inflammation
  • Head injury or concussion
  • Migraine-related balance changes
  • Prolonged bed rest or inactivity
  • Age-related balance decline

Early intervention supports improved coordination and helps prevent unnecessary avoidance of movement. A structured plan promotes gradual adaptation and restores confidence.

Common Symptoms of Dizziness and Vertigo

People experiencing dizziness and vertigo may report:

  • Spinning sensations with head movement
  • Lightheadedness
  • Unsteadiness when walking
  • Nausea with position changes
  • Blurred vision during motion
  • Sensitivity to busy environments
  • Difficulty focusing
  • Fear of losing balance

Symptoms can vary in intensity and frequency, which is why personalized assessment is important.

A Structured Path to Restore Stability

At The Physio Care, physiotherapy for dizziness and vertigo begins with a comprehensive evaluation of balance, eye movement coordination, and positional responses. We determine the likely source of symptoms and build a targeted rehabilitation plan.

  • Vestibular repositioning techniques help address positional vertigo and reduce spinning episodes
  • Balance retraining exercises improve stability during standing and walking
  • Gaze stabilization drills enhance coordination between eye and head movement
  • Gradual exposure exercises reduce sensitivity to motion
  • Postural strengthening improve overall alignment and support
  • Functional walking progression rebuild endurance and confidence in daily environments
